Food insecurity is driving women in Africa into sex work, increasing HIV risk

by Curtis Jones
0 comments



A study found that giving direct food support to women and girls in sub-Saharan Africa cut their risk of contracting HIV by 64%, because it alleviated the pressure to engage in high-risk sex.
